Athens-Clarke County Board of Elections & Voter Registration
Special Called Meeting Minutes
December 4, 2020 @ 5:00 PM
2555 Lexington Road
Athens GA 30605
Virtual Meeting for the public (due to COVID-19 precautions) https://youtu.be/RlAJbt20k88
The meeting of the Athens-Clarke County Board of Elections was held on Friday, November 6, 2020.
Jesse Evans, Chairperson, called the meeting to order at 5:50 pm.
Board Members present: Willa Fambrough, Secretary; Rocky Raffle, Board Member; Charles Knapper,
Vice Chairperson; Patricia Till, Board Member;
Board Members absent: NONE
Others Present: Charlotte Sosebee, Director; Blaine Williams, ACCGU City Manager; Aletha Perkins,
Recording Clerk; Lisa McGlaun, Elections Assistant; Pamela Long, Elections Assistant.
A. Reading of the Board Member Oath of Office [OCGA § 21-2-70]
“I do swear (or affirm) that I will as a member of the board of elections duly attend all ensuing
primaries and elections during the continuance thereof, that I will to the best of my ability
prevent any fraud, deceit, or abuse in carrying on the same, that I will make a true and perfect
return of such primaries and elections, and that I will at all times truly, impartially, and faithfully
perform my duties in accordance with Georgia laws to the best of my judgment and ability.”
B. Adopt Agenda (3:00)
Motion made by Mr. Raffle to adopt the agenda with changes to item D, “December 1, 2020
District Attorney Runoff”. Motion 2nd by Mr. Knapper. Motion passed unanimously.
C. Public Comment-NONE
D. District Attorney Runoff, December 1, 2020
Provisional Ballots-28 ballots received on Election Day
Director Sosebee explained the reasons for the acceptance/rejection of the provisional
ballots.
(10:24)-Motion made by Ms. Fambrough to accept the 21 Provisional Ballots listed on the
approval list. Motion 2nd by Mr. Knapper. Motion passed unanimously.
(11:28)-Motion made by Mr. Knapper to reject the 7 Provisional Ballots listed on the
rejected list. Motion 2nd by Ms. Fambrough. Motion passed unanimously.
Absentee Ballots-1
The envelope received was questionable if it was for the December 2020 or January 2021.
Increasing Voter Registration & Voter Turnout in Clarke County
Chairperson Evans discussed the need to increase voter registration in Clarke County.
Page 1 of 2
Election Certification (46:24)
Motion made by Mr. Raffle to certify the December 1, 2020 District Attorney Western Judicial
Election results. Motion 2nd by Mr. Knapper. Motion passed 4:1. Ms. Till voted no.
